Champions Trophy: India & New Zealand Qualify For Semi-Finals

India and New Zealand have secured their spots in the semi-finals of the Champions Trophy 2025. This achievement comes after New Zealand’s impressive five-wicket win over Bangladesh in Rawalpindi. The match was crucial for both teams, as it determined the fate of several nations in the tournament.

New Zealand’s victory was set up by Michael Bracewell’s exceptional bowling performance. He took four wickets, restricting Bangladesh to a modest total of 236 for 9. Bangladesh’s captain, Najmul Hossain Shanto, showed resilience with a score of 77, but it wasn’t enough to save his team.

Rachin Ravindra was the star of the show for New Zealand, scoring a magnificent century. His 112 runs off 105 balls led the Kiwis to a comfortable chase, securing the win with 23 balls to spare. Tom Latham and Devon Conway also contributed significantly with scores of 55 and 30, respectively.

This result not only sealed New Zealand’s semi-final spot but also confirmed India’s place in the next round. Both teams have two wins each in Group A and will face each other on March 2 in Dubai to determine the group winner. However, regardless of the outcome, India will play the first semi-final in Dubai on March 4, while New Zealand will play the second semi-final in Lahore on March 5.

The elimination of Bangladesh and Pakistan from the tournament has been a significant development. Both teams have suffered two losses each, making their remaining match against each other merely a consolation encounter. Pakistan, the defending champions and hosts of the tournament, have faced a disappointing campaign, losing to both New Zealand and India.

Meanwhile, Group B remains competitive, with Afghanistan, Australia, England, and South Africa still in contention. Australia and South Africa will clash in a crucial match to boost their chances of reaching the semi-finals. Australia’s batting has been impressive, while South Africa relies on its strong bowling attack.
